**Q: Can contractors book the wellness room?**

Yes. Contractors working at Dunmere Court may book the Level 3 wellness room through the Roomly kiosk in reception, in 30-minute slots. Bookings require sign-off from your site sponsor. The room door is keypad-controlled, and you will need the access code provided below.

staff pass of tajog-bahap = bdg-GTUUI-82661

FINANCE REVIEW SUMMARY — PILOT CHURN

Churn in the Larkspur pilot exceeded forecast, concentrated among small accounts onboarded in the first wave. Revenue impact is modest; acquisition spend on the cohort is written off. Retention fixes ship next cycle. Margin on remaining pilot accounts holds above plan. The board should read the confidential note below before the pilot go/no-go decision.

board note of kawig-tahog: Ulairax Works is in early talks to buy Noriusix Works for about $31.4 million. The Pelmir launch date is April 2, and nothing goes to the press before then.

Welcome to the Careloop Scheduling team. As a contractor, your first task touches the appointment reminder job, which scans the Brightwell Clinic calendar nightly and queues SMS and voice reminders for the next 48 hours. The job runs under the remind-svc service account on the Oakfield cluster. If the service account gets locked after failed credential rotation, you'll need the vault recovery flow. The passphrase you should use is listed directly below this paragraph.

strongbox words: druvan-lamys-eliius-jorax-istox-soreth-ulays-gilix-ralix-oliiel-norwyn-casvan-praius

**Ticket: Formula sandbox vault locked — Quillbrook eval service.** The secrets vault backing the FormulaPen sandbox (where user-supplied formulas run in isolation) has locked after three failed unseal attempts during last night's maintenance. Until it's unsealed, new formula submissions fail with a sandbox-init error; existing cached formulas still execute. Support should tell affected users the issue is server-side and no formula changes are needed. The on-duty engineer can unseal the vault using the recovery passphrase noted below.

unlock words, yajof-tagug: caseth-kelmir-druael-tamion-rusath-sorael-quenion-julath-ralael-joreth-wendor-holius-gormir